Crenshaw Co. Man Killed in Single Car Crash

lakia tree crashA single-vehicle crash at 6:15 p.m. Sunday, June 5, has claimed the life of a Glenwood man.

Paul Douglas Pope, 67, was killed when the 1985 Ford F-150 pickup he was driving left the roadway and struck a tree. Pope, who was not using a seatbelt, was pronounced dead at the scene.

The crash occurred on Coffee County 306 eight miles north of Zion Chapel.

Nothing further is available as Alabama State Troopers continue to investigate.
